How should I prepare my Walnut Creek home's electrical system for summer brownouts and winter ice storms?

For summer AC peaks, ensure your system is clean and connections are tight to prevent overheating. For winter lows near 24°F that can cause ice storms, consider a professionally installed generator interlock kit for essential circuits. In both scenarios, whole-house surge protection is wise, as grid instability during brownouts and restoration after storms can create damaging voltage fluctuations.

I have an old 150-amp panel and want to add an EV charger. Is my 1988 electrical system in Walnut Creek, NC safe for this upgrade?

Safety depends heavily on your panel's brand and current load. Many homes from 1988 have Federal Pacific panels, which are a known fire hazard and must be replaced before any major upgrade. Even with a safe panel, a 150-amp service may be insufficient for a Level 2 charger plus a modern heat pump. A load calculation is essential to determine if a service upgrade to 200 amps is needed first.

We live on the flat coastal plain near Walnut Creek Park. Could the soil here affect my home's electrical grounding?

Yes, the sandy, well-drained soil common on the coastal plain can challenge your grounding electrode system. This soil has higher resistance, which can impede the path for fault current and cause grounding issues. We often need to install additional grounding rods or use chemical treatments to achieve the low resistance required by code, ensuring your breakers trip properly during a fault.

My smart TVs and computers in Walnut Creek keep resetting during storms. Is this a problem with Duke Energy or my house wiring?

This is likely a combination of both. Duke Energy's grid in our area faces high surge risk from frequent lightning, which can send damaging spikes into your home. Your house wiring acts as the last line of defense. Installing a whole-house surge protector at your main panel is a critical step to shield sensitive electronics. Point-of-use surge strips alone often can't handle these major grid events.

My power comes in on an overhead mast. What are the common electrical issues with this setup in a suburban area like Walnut Creek?

Overhead service masts are common here. The primary issues are weather exposure and physical damage. High winds or falling limbs can strain the masthead and service drop conductors. We also see deterioration of the weatherhead sealant, allowing moisture into the conduit. Regular inspection of this mast, the point where utility responsibility ends and yours begins, is key to preventing water damage and service interruptions.

My Walnut Creek home was built in 1988. Why do my lights dim when I use the microwave and the air conditioner at the same time?

Your home's original NM-B Romex wiring is now 38 years old, and the electrical code from that era wasn't designed for today's simultaneous appliance loads. Homes in the Walnut Creek Residential District from that period often have circuits with fewer outlets per run, meaning your microwave and AC are likely sharing an undersized circuit. Modernizing involves adding dedicated circuits to safely power your 2026 kitchen and HVAC demands.

I want to upgrade my electrical panel in Wayne County. What permits and codes do I need to know about?

All major electrical work requires a permit from the Wayne County Building Inspections Department and must comply with the NEC 2023, which is now enforced in North Carolina. This includes AFCI protection for most living areas and specific rules for service upgrades.
